This is our first episode in English!
Quantum Game Jam is a 48 hours event to form a team and build a prototype of a game together that would use an actual quantum computer.
In February I went to Helsinki and had a blast! Great people, cold and sunny weather that we enjoyed from the safety of the venue and actual quantum computer from IBM to play with!
In this episode we have several interesting guests. The first one is Sabrina Maniscalco, who is a professor of physics and one of the people who came up with the idea to organize Game Jams and tackle actual physical problems with them. Her partner in crime, Annakaisa Kultima is a professional game designer and a director of Finnish Game Jam. Finally, James Wootton has designed several quantum games himself (read his medium post about it) and is currently developing a quantum computer in IBM research.
Put on your headphones, get out for a walk and join our discussion on quantum computation, power of games and true quantum randomness!
